Amber Holland (Regina, SK) won 4-3 over Stasia Wisniewski (Regina, SK) in the Final of the SWCT South Moose Jaw, held November 6 - 8, 2020 in Moose Jaw, Saskatchewan. Advancing directly to the semifinals, Holland won 9-3 over Skylar Ackerman (Saskatoon, SK) to advance to the championship game. of the 2020 SWCT South Moose Jaw in Moose Jaw, Saskatchewan; of the 2020 SWCT South Moose Jaw in Moose Jaw, Saskatchewan;
 
Holland finished 5-0 in the 0-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Holland defeated Jade Bloor (Regina, SK) 8-4, then won 7-1 against Ackerman and 9-1 against Saskatchewan's Elisa Soika. Holland won 8-4 against Wisniewski, then won 7-3 against Penny Barker (Moose Jaw, SK) in their final qualifying round match.
